Who needs introduction to synchronized skating?

01
Anyone interested in the world of figure skating and looking for a unique team-based experience would benefit from an introduction to synchronized skating.
02
Skaters of all ages and skill levels who enjoy coordination, precision, and artistic expression would find value in learning about synchronized skating.
03
People who wish to explore different avenues of figure skating beyond traditional singles, pairs, or ice dancing would be interested in synchronized skating.
04
Parents or guardians of aspiring figure skaters who want to broaden their knowledge and support their child's interests would also benefit from an introduction to synchronized skating.
05
Coaches, judges, and officials involved in the figure skating community seeking to expand their understanding of different skating disciplines would find an introduction to synchronized skating useful.
